Rallies For Women’s Health Care Rights In Montclair, Maplewood
Rallies in support of women's health care rights are planned for Montclair and Maplewood on Tuesday, May 21.
ESSEX COUNTY, NJ — Rallies in support of women’s health care rights are planned to take place in Montclair and Maplewood on Tuesday, May 21.
According to BlueWaveNJ, the Montclair rally is being held in solidarity with #StopTheBans, a national day of action. It will take place from 6:30 to 7:30 p.m. at the corner of Church Street and Bloomfield Avenue. (Learn more here)

According to StopAbortionBans.org, another rally in solidarity with the national day of action is planned for 6:30 p.m. at the Maplewood Train Station. (Learn more here)
Organizers wrote:

“All across the country, people are fighting back against the unconstitutional, anti-abortion rhetoric and dangerous assault on women's health care as was recently passed by Alabama's near-abortion ban. This Tuesday, May 21, progressive organizations across the country are hosting a national day of action to #StopTheBans and protect women's rights.”
